Understanding DB‑120 Heavy Duty Classification

There are two primary factors that determine the classification of PVC conduits, namely, wall thickness and mechanical strength. Ducts DB‑120 offer:

  • The highest protection possible for cables of large diameter and high capacity
  • Resistance to heavy soil loads, minor impacts as well
  • Installation through direct burial with no concrete needed
  • Durability for a long time in critical infrastructure projects

Technical Specifications

SpecificationDetails
Nominal Diameter200 mm (8″)
MaterialHigh-grade Rigid PVC
TypeDB‑120 Heavy Duty, Direct Burial
Standard Lengths2 m, 3 m, 6 m
Joint TypeSolvent Weld or Mechanical Couplers
Wall ThicknessAs per DB‑120 classification
ColorGrey (Standard)
Temperature Range−10 °C to +60 °C
ComplianceASTM, NEMA, IEC, UL/ETL (optional)
Service Life30–50+ years
ApplicationPower, Telecom, Fiber Optic, Utility Infrastructure

Installation Guide

  1. Site Assessment & Trench Design: Decide on the plan for alignment, depth, and cable capacity.
  2. Excavation: Get rid of the dirt and rocks to form a level trench base.
  3. Bedding Preparation: Put sand or fine soil as a cushion for the duct.
  4. Laying Duct Sections: Take great care in aligning the sections to keep the slope and straightness.
  5. Jointing: Go for either solvent weld or mechanical couplers to make connections that are secure.
  6. Cable Pulling: Put in cables with the help of lubricants so that there would be no friction damage.
  7. Backfilling: Do it in layers to both secure ducts and protect cables.
  8. Warning Tape Installation: Install above ducts to warn future diggers.

3. Difference between DB‑120 and DB‑100 ducts?
DB‑120 has thicker walls and higher mechanical strength, suitable for larger loads and harsher conditions.

Best Practices for 200mm PVC Utility Duct Installation

  1. Trench Preparation: Clear debris, level trench, remove sharp stones

  2. Backfill Material: Use sand or fine soil to evenly distribute loads

  3. Recommended Burial Depth: Follow electrical and telecom safety standards

  4. Use End Caps & Couplings: Prevent water, dust, and debris ingress

  5. Future-Proofing: Allow space for additional cables or network expansions
